Fire rated luminaire Minima

Fire rated equipment such as the Minima Slimline luminaire brings key safety benefits. This type of luminaire is designed to prevent the spread of fire through the ceiling structure in the event of a fire, greatly enhancing the safety of both residential and commercial premises. The fire rated luminaire can withstand higher temperatures and has special sealing features that prevent flames and smoke from passing through the installed opening, helping to maintain the integrity of the ceiling for a specified period of time. This gives residents and emergency responders more time for evacuation or intervention. At the same time, this feature of the luminaire meets the strict fire codes and standards required in some buildings or locations, minimizing risk in use and providing a safe environment.

Elegant and safe

The Minima Slimline recessed luminaire is designed with an elegant slim design that creates a clean and unobtrusive look when installed in the ceiling. Its adjustability allows the light to be directed as required, which is practical for highlighting certain parts of a room or objects. The recessed design saves space, which is especially appreciated by owners of low ceilings. The luminaire is compatible with energy saving GU10 LED bulbs, which have a long life, and is also fire rated, meeting safety standards for interior lighting. Minima Slimline is the ideal choice for modern interiors where the emphasis is on minimalist design and functionality.

The appropriate IP rating depends on the environment in which light will be used. While IP20 is usually sufficient for standard living spaces, bathrooms, patios, and exterior areas require a higher level of protection against moisture and dust.
